Skip site navigation (1)Skip section navigation (2)
Date:      Fri, 1 Nov 2019 08:53:13 -0500
From:      Kyle Evans <kevans@freebsd.org>
To:        Kurt Jaeger <pi@freebsd.org>
Cc:        ports-committers@freebsd.org, svn-ports-all@freebsd.org,  svn-ports-head@freebsd.org
Subject:   Re: svn commit: r514295 - in head/databases/mongodb36: . files
Message-ID:  <CACNAnaGwpe95P7p199ope9WhN%2BjMVjivZ0N2WpC%2BUPyi3O-WxA@mail.gmail.com>
In-Reply-To: <201910111931.x9BJVAMK084650@repo.freebsd.org>
References:  <201910111931.x9BJVAMK084650@repo.freebsd.org>

next in thread | previous in thread | raw e-mail | index | archive | help
On Fri, Oct 11, 2019 at 2:31 PM Kurt Jaeger <pi@freebsd.org> wrote:
>
> Author: pi
> Date: Fri Oct 11 19:31:10 2019
> New Revision: 514295
> URL: https://svnweb.freebsd.org/changeset/ports/514295
>
> Log:
>   databases/mongodb36: upgrade 3.6.13 -> 3.6.14 with security fixes
>
>   PR:           240126
>   Submitted by: Ronald Klop <ronald-lists@klop.ws>
>   Approved by:  dev@dudu.ro (maintainer)
>   MFH:          2019Q4
>   Relnotes:     https://docs.mongodb.com/manual/release-notes/3.6/#aug-26-2019
>   Security:     CVE-2019-2386, CVE-2019-2389, CVE-2019-2390
>

Hi.

This doesn't seem to build on head; aarch64 is what I tested it on,
but I don't see a package for head-amd64 either on pkg.freebsd.org
(and can't confirm the reason because I don't have functional IPv6)...
here's partial transcript from my aarch64 build:

ld: error: duplicate symbol: mongo::error_details::isNamedCode<0>
>>> defined at error_codes.h:410 (build/opt/mongo/base/error_codes.h:410)
>>>            db.o:(mongo::error_details::isNamedCode<0>) in archive build/opt/mongo/libmongodmain.a
>>> defined at error_codes.h:410 (build/opt/mongo/base/error_codes.h:410)
>>>            mongod_options_init.o:(.rodata+0x0) in archive build/opt/mongo/libmongodmain.a

ld: error: duplicate symbol: mongo::error_details::isNamedCode<10003>
>>> defined at error_codes.h:892 (build/opt/mongo/base/error_codes.h:892)
>>>            db.o:(mongo::error_details::isNamedCode<10003>) in archive build/opt/mongo/libmongodmain.a
>>> defined at error_codes.h:892 (build/opt/mongo/base/error_codes.h:892)
>>>            mongod_options_init.o:(.rodata+0xF1) in archive build/opt/mongo/libmongodmain.a

ld: error: duplicate symbol: mongo::error_details::isNamedCode<100>
>>> defined at error_codes.h:606 (build/opt/mongo/base/error_codes.h:606)
>>>            db.o:(mongo::error_details::isNamedCode<100>) in archive build/opt/mongo/libmongodmain.a
>>> defined at error_codes.h:606 (build/opt/mongo/base/error_codes.h:606)
>>>            mongod_options_init.o:(.rodata+0x62) in archive build/opt/mongo/libmongodmain.a

With more repeated stanzas for different values of isNamedCode<n>.

Thanks,

Kyle Evans



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?CACNAnaGwpe95P7p199ope9WhN%2BjMVjivZ0N2WpC%2BUPyi3O-WxA>